#ad7073 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ad7073 is composed of 67.8% red, 43.9%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 357 degrees, a saturation of 27.1% and a lightness of 55.9%. #ad7073 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0e6 with #5b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#ad7073

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070404 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ad7073

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938a8a is the less saturated color, while #fb222d is the most saturated one.
